Yes, I fall into that 99% of the population who baught this CD for the hit single "Freak of the Week," but I'm not ashamed to admit it! This CD is everything I expected and more! Butch has amazing talent with not only writing, but with recording, producing, and engineering thier first album on Indie label, Deep South Records. He is also a stunning vocalist and guitarist and Jayce's bass playing and Slug's drumming makes this album a must-have in your collection. For people with an open mind and can recognize talent when they hear it, Hey! Album definitely fits the bill!!

This disc was their first release on a major label and it owned up to all expectations from their prior indy stuff. Loads of fun tracks from begining to end, pretty much the perfect soundtrack for driving down endless roads and singing at the top of your off key lungs.


BTW: The band broke up because the label stopped promoting them NOT because of religion, its kind of hard to make money as a musician if you are owned by a label who won't let you record or tour.
